BOARD OF ADJUSTMENT <br />PUBLIC HEARING <br /> CITY OF RAMSEY <br /> ANOKA COUNTY <br /> STATE OF MINNESOTA <br /> <br />The Ramsey Board of Adjustment conducted a public hearing on Thursday, August 23, 1990 at the <br />Ramsey Municipal Center, 15153 Nowthen Boulevard N.W., Ramsey, Minnesota regarding Mr. <br />Jack Mowry's request for a variance to construct an accessory structure nearer the front property <br />line than the principal structure. <br /> <br />Members Present: <br /> <br />Mr. Terry Hendriksen, Chairman <br />Mr. Charles LaDue <br />Mr. Ben Deemer <br />Mr. Gerald Zimmerman <br />Mr. Bradley Thorud <br />Mr. David Bawden <br />Mr. Michael Terry <br /> <br />Also Present: <br /> <br />City Engineer Steven Jankowski <br />Acting Community Development Director Sylvia Frolik <br /> <br />CALL TO ORDER <br /> <br />Chairman Hendriksen called the public hearing to order at 7:42 p.m. <br /> <br />PRESENTATION <br /> <br />Sylvia Frolik explained that Mr. Mowry is requesting a variance to construct an accessory structure <br />nearer the front property line than the principal structure at 16361 Dysprosium Street N.W. Sylvia <br />Frolik stated that Mr. Mowry is restricted from building his accessory structure in the rear yard <br />because he would have to encroach on the Rum River setback in order to meet setback <br />requirements from the septic system. Mr. Mowry is also restricted from building his accessory <br />structure in the side yard because to do so would require significantly altering the topography of <br />the lot by the addition of fill material and the removal of a significant number of mature trees. <br /> <br />CITIZEN INPUT <br /> <br />Mr. Jack Mowry was present. There was no other citizen input. <br /> <br />ADJOURNMENT <br /> <br />Motion by Commissioner Deemer and seconded by Commissioner Bawden to adjourn the public <br />hearing. <br /> <br />Motion carried. Voting Yes: Chairman Hendriksen, Commissioners Deemer, Bawden, LaDue, <br />Terry, Thorud and Zimmerman. Voting No: None. <br /> <br />The public hearing adjourned at 7:44 p.m. <br /> <br />Respectfully submitted <br /> <br />Sylvia Frolik <br /> Board of Adjustment Public Hearing/August 23, 1990 <br /> Page 1 of 1 <br /> <br /> <br />
